Here is what’s included in the Adventurers Pack:

Pfeiffer Gamay 2015
Gamay is the grape behind the fruit-forward wines of Beaujolais and this example from family​-​owned Pfeiffer in Rutherglen is terrific. Replete with bright red cherry fruit and fresh acidity this light​-​bodied red is very moreish.

Yalumba Barossa Valley Malbec 2012
From a great S​A vintage, this Malbec leaps from the glass with aromas of blueberry, cranberry and rhubarb. Fruit driven and fresh, showing subtle hints of fennel.

Dal Zotto Sangiovese Cabernet 2013
Sangiovese and Cabernet Sauvignon are the basis of many sought​-​after Super-Tuscan wines. This version from ​​Dal Zotto in Victoria’s King Valley shows just how great this blend can be. Medium bodied and savoury with morello cherry and a plush core of blackcurrant fruit this is the ultimate gourmet pizza wine.

SC Pannell Aromatico 2015
A fragrant and delicious blend of Gewurztraminer, Riesling and Pinot Gris with beautifully balanced natural acidity and mouth-filling sweetness on the finish. The ultimate BYO wine to pair with spicy Thai food.

Oliver’s Taranga Small Batch Fiano 2015
Fiano is one of the most exciting Italian varieties now finding a home in Australia. This small batch wine from Oliver’s Taranga opens with a bouquet of lime zest, hazelnut and dried herbs. The textured palate is chock full of bright pear and lime supported by fresh acidity. A great discovery.

Tahbilk Marsanne 2015
Bursting with zesty lemon citrus and honeysuckle this latest Marsanne from Tahbilk has to be one of Australia’s best kept secrets. A beautifully textured wine, it’s delicious young but equally can be cellared for 10 or more years if you can resist.
